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
927456 25236 57503780
46500424532 274889683 166571835
46500424532 274889683 166571835
4884 051 0789110 455
All about undefined
Interested in learning more?
46500424532 274889683 166571835
4884 051 0789110 455
See more
6563367 126122605
4070 816 382466
See more
46510 0202803
189945 83887262134 0141
See more